POLISH BARSZCZ (BORSCHT) PACKAGES ARE AVAILABLE TODAY at the back of the church for $2. Each package makes four servings. Barszcz is a very common item among Polish gatherings at Wigilia (Christmas Eve) and is enjoyed by many.

GAUDETE SUNDAY: The Third Sunday of Advent is also known as “Gaudete” Sunday, from the Latin “to rejoice”.  On this day, the rose-coloured candle is lit on the Advent wreath, in addition to two violet-coloured candles. Having passed the mid-point of Advent – a period of solemn preparation – the church uses a different colour on this Sunday as a way of lightening the mood and giving symbolic encouragement as we continue our prayerful journey to Christmas. Although we are starting to see signs of Christmas in the church, the décor is still quite bare as the actual start of the Christmas season is not until Wigilia (Christmas Eve).

THE CITY OF KRAKOW’S NATIVITY SCENE (SZOPKA) TRADITION has just been inscribed by UNESCO on the Representative List of the Intangible Heritage of Humanity. Every year, incredibly designed Nativity scenes appear in Krakow. The “stables” are actually often models of the architecture of the city. This is an old tradition that is being passed on by master craftspeople
